A YOUNG man on a town bound taxi recently wished the ground could swallow him after he fell asleep and saliva flowed from his mouth. The fellow who was inexplicably tired fell asleep almost as soon as he had got into the taxi, and the heat in the vehicle did little to help matters. He was soon snoring away, and would have been allowed to continue with his siesta, had the saliva which had began flowing from his mouth, not dripped onto the dress of the woman seated next to him. He was rudely woken up and reminded that that was not his father's house where he could do what he wanted. The boy mumbled a few apologies and quickly looked down, trying to hide his face, much to the amusement of the other passengers. The conductor later said the man was a security guard and had not slept the previous night. ends
